Key Responsibilities You will work with key DCM teams on localization of content for the eCommerce experience, the Store App, and WeChat and Tmall platforms. You will lead localization projects from beginning to end, using our in-house translation management software (WorldServer) and translation memory tools. You will have the opportunity to work with both internal and external language specialist teams. You will lead and direct localization vendors, giving them clear and concise guidelines on eCommerce requirements. You will act as the point of contact for urgent localization requests coming out of the regional teams. You will handle Linguistic Quality Assurance (LQA) projects during engineering release cycles, campaigns, programs, and new product introductions. You will build reporting for localization functions within the DCM organization. You will be involved in handoff review meetings with DCM teams and feedback localization-specific needs. You will coordinate with other Localization Project and Program Managers to create consistent processes and practices. Education Bachelor’s degree or higher preferred.
